This position's responsibilities are to assist certificated staff in a variety of activities for preschool special education students, including instructing students individually or in small groups, and supervising student behavior and supervising student activities as assigned.
ESSENTIAL FUNCTIONS
Depending upon the individual assignment, the Para educator - Preschool Special Education may perform all or a combination of the following:
1. Provides instruction and other assistance to special needs preschool students ages 3 to 5 in a partially self-contained/partially integrated program. Works with students individually or in small groups in a variety of learning activities to promote student understanding of materials presented. Provides encouragement, reinforcement and achievement of educational objectives and goals defined by certificated staff.
2.Communicates with instructor and program specialists concerning individual student progress; adjusts methods to meet the needs of a wide variety of students.
Assist professional staff in implementing a targeted program.
3.Keeps students focused on specific tasks. Supervises student behavior in the classroom, on the playground, at bus area, on field trips, in washrooms, and at other sites as needed.
